RIMS’s Response to the Novel Coronavirus (COVID-19)

RIMS’s Response to the Novel Coronavirus (COVID-19)

Based on the university's policy or guidelines, we, Research Institute for Mathematical Sciences is taking measures to prevent the spread of the Novel Coronavirus (COVID-19) such as practicing disinfection of hands and cough etiquette thoroughly, ventilating, restricting nonessential visit to the institute in order to reduce a close contact with others, conducting remote work or encouraging staggered working hours.

[Our Preventive Measures]

  • Disinfecting hands regularly
  • Practicing cough etiquette
  • Providing hand sanitizer
  • Ventilating regularly
  • Keeping the door of the Men’s room slightly open
  • Self-isolation to monitor health conditions for 2 weeks after arriving in Japan from overseas
  • Holding lectures or conferences on-line
  • Restricting nonessential visitors to the institute
  • Restricting visitors who have fever
  • Restricting the visitors from the countries and regions where entry bans by the authority applies
  • Conducting remote work
  • Encouraging staggered working hours

★What to do if you contract the coronavirus

If you, a member of RIMS or a visitor to RIMS, is confirmed to be infected by the novel coronavirus, please let us, General Affairs Office, know promptly.
Since what we can do for the visitor who feel sick is limited like providing a place to rest, contacting your affiliation or giving information of medical facilities, we appreciate it if you visit us when you are in fully good condition.
